Blaze destroys ground floor in Fiddlers Green home

THE ground floor of a property in Fiddlers Green, Cheltenham, was destroyed by a blaze spotted by a passer-by this morning.

Fire crews were called to Fiddlers Green Lane shortly before 2am after receiving a call from a concerned member of the public.

Two engines from Cheltenham arrived and found the two-storey property on fire. Help was then requested from the Gloucester North station.

Firefighters tackled the blaze which had almost completely taken hold of the ground floor.

Watch Commander Haggar said:  "Crews worked swiftly to bring the fire under control and limit the damage to the property as much as possible, the ground floor however has been almost completely gutted by the fire which had quickly spread."

A total of 80 per cent of the ground floor has been destroyed by the blaze and crews remained several hours at the scene.
